About Edify BehavioralEdify Behavioral Management is a community-based mental health agency offering targeted case management, psychosocial rehabilitation, education, and support services to Members enrolled in Medicaid Managed Care Organizations who suffer from chronic and persistent illnesses and comorbidities, including substance abuse disorders and various medical condition. Our multi-disciplinary team of Qualified Mental Health Professionals are trained and committed to come alongside of Members and their families to develop and maintain individualized treatment plans aimed at reducing impairment, mitigating the risk of recidivism, and increasing resilience, hope, self-efficacy, creating opportunities for members to become impactful and successful members in their community despite their disabilities. RESPONSIBILITIES
Pre-Admission Assessment
Maintains responsibility for patient referral until final disposition is determined, to include admission to Edify Behavioral.
Displays knowledge of behavioral health admissions criteria including Clinical Management of Behavioral Health Services and
Reviews medical record of referred Members and identifies all aspects related to pre-certification financial coverage and admission criteria.
After reviewing medical record and interviewing patient/family, obtains agency admission information to support the admission process; makes a recommendation regarding acceptance and level of care, and communicates status of admission to referral source as directed by the Intake department.
Orients Member and/or family to agency services. Educates supports and serves as a resource to family members of current, past and potential Members.
Communicates with Director, agency Intake department and agency CEO on a daily basis to optimize effectiveness.
Conducts follow up with referral sources to ensure satisfaction and service levels were met.

QUALIFICATIONS
Education and Training: Degree from an accredited college or university and a minimum number of hours that is equivalent to a major in psychology, social work, medicine, nursing, rehabilitation, counseling, sociology, human growth and development, physician assistant, gerontology, special education, educational psychology, early childhood education, or early childhood intervention.
Experience: Must have experience working in a Behavioral Health Setting either as a Qualified Mental Health Professional Services, Intake Coordinator, or medical marketing.
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ities:
Effective presentation and training skills.
Excellent written and oral communication skills.
Trained and Certified in facilitating and analyzing Unit Assessment Data including Adults Strengths and Needs Assessment (ANSA) and Child/Adolescents Strengths and Needs Assessment (CANS)
Effective crisis management skills, with demonstrated facilitation and problem solving experience.
Knowledge of patient rights and commitment to patient advocacy.
Ability to collect, document, and analyze data.
Word processing and data entry skills.
Network access to community, state, and national resources and health services organizations.
Excellent relationship management skills with referral sources.
